site stats

Check if rectangles overlap

WebTwo rectangles sharing a side are considered overlapping. (L1 and R1 are the extreme points of the first rectangle and L2 and R2 are the extreme points of the second rectangle). Note: It may be assumed that the rectangles are parallel to the coordinate axis. Input: L1= (0,10) R1= (10,0) L2= (5,5) R2= (15,0) Output: 1 Explanation: The rectangles ... WebNov 16, 2016 · I am trying to find an efficient solution for finding overlapping of n rectangles where rectangles are stored in two separate lists. We are looking for all rectangles in listA that overlap with rectangles in listB (and vice versa). Comparing one element from the first list to second list could take immensely large amount of time.

Determine whether polyshape objects overlap - MATLAB overlaps …

WebReturns the coordinates of a line that is cropped to be completely inside the rectangle. If the line does not overlap the rectangle, then an empty tuple is returned. The line to crop can be any of the following formats (floats can be used in place of ints, but they will be truncated): four ints 2 lists/tuples/Vector2s of 2 ints WebMar 31, 2024 · If the rectangles overlap, they have positive area. This area must be a rectangle where both dimensions are positive, since the boundaries of the intersection are axis aligned. Thus, we can reduce the problem to the one-dimensional problem of determining whether two line segments overlap. Algorithm buy gentrax https://odlin-peftibay.com

Check if two rectangles overlap - Code Review Stack …

WebTF = overlaps (poly1,poly2) TF = overlaps (polyvec) Description TF = overlaps (poly1,poly2) returns a logical array whose elements are 1 when the corresponding element pairs of two polyshape arrays with compatible sizes overlap. TF (i,j) is 1 when the i th polyshape in poly1 overlaps the j th polyshape in poly2. example WebTwo rectangles overlap if the area of their intersection is positive. To be clear, two rectangles that only touch at the corner or edges do not overlap. Given two (axis-aligned) rectangles, return whether they overlap. Example 1: Input: rec1 = [0,0,2,2], rec2 = [1,1,3,3] Output: true Example 2: Input: rec1 = [0,0,1,1], rec2 = [1,0,2,1] buy gently used mens designer clothes

Rectangle Overlap - LeetCode

Category:geometry - Determine if a Rectangle is Inside, Overlaps, Doesn

Tags:Check if rectangles overlap

Check if rectangles overlap

Unity - Scripting API: Rect.Overlaps

WebIf the rectangles overlap then the overlap area will be greater than zero. Now let us find the overlap area: If they overlap then the left edge of … WebAug 4, 2014 · Even if there is overlap in the x,y, and z- ranges of two space rectangles, it does not mean that they intersect (think parallel rectangles). However, you can easily find the equations of the planes containing the two rectangles (taking three points each), so you can eliminate parallel planes.

Check if rectangles overlap

Did you know?

WebMar 31, 2024 · If the rectangles overlap, they have positive area. This area must be a rectangle where both dimensions are positive, since the boundaries of the intersection … WebWrite a program that prompts the user to enter the center x-, y-coordinates, width, and height of two rectangles and determines whether the second rectangle is inside the first or overlaps with the first, as shown in the given figure. Test your program to cover all cases. Solution Verified Answered 1 year ago Create an account to view solutions

WebJul 26, 2015 · now, to find out, if 2 Rects overlap, just check the area of the intersection: bool intersects = ( (A & B).area() > 0); WebJan 25, 2024 · Approach: Distance between centres C1 and C2 is calculated as C1C2 = sqrt ( (x1 – x2)2 + (y1 – y2)2). There are three conditions that arise. If C1C2 <= R1 – R2: Circle B is inside A. If C1C2 <= R2 – R1: Circle A is inside B. If C1C2 < R1 + R2: Circle intersects each other. If C1C2 == R1 + R2: Circle A and B are in touch with each other.

WebIf the area of their intersection is positive, two rectangles overlap. Two rectangles that touch at the corners or edges do not overlap. If two axis-aligned rectangles, rec1 and … WebMar 11, 2024 · A simple solution would be to compare simply two rectangles with each other at one time, seeing which areas overlap. 3.1. Theoretic Approach We realize this …

WebAug 27, 2024 · If the rectangles overlap you have two possible arrangements: They intersect in at least one edge One rectangle is contained in the other one For 1. calculate …

WebFind Complete Code at GeeksforGeeks Article: http://www.geeksforgeeks.org/find-two-rectangles-overlap/Practice Problem Online Judge: http://practice.geeksfor... celtic knotwork sweatshirtWebJan 3, 2024 · Check if two rectangles overlap. Suppose rectangles are parallel to x-axis/y-axis. Check if two rectangles overlap or not and if they do, output the overlap … buy gently used clothesWebFor simple regular geometric shapes such as rectangle, circles, lines there are mathematical formula for testing overlap. For irregular shapes e.g. polygons the maths becomes much harder. Images (without transparency) can be treated as rectangles when calculating overlap so again it is straightforward. buy gently used handbagsWebAug 6,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. celtic kubota sydney ns used equipmentWebJul 13, 2024 · Given two line segments (p1, q1) and (p2, q2), find if the given line segments intersect with each other. Before we discuss the solution, let us define notion of orientation. Orientation of an ordered … celtic knotwork tattoo designsWebThis tutorial shows you how to find the area of overlapping rectangles in Python 3 given the lower left and upper right corners of two rectangles. LeetCode 836: Rectangle Overlap - Interview... buy genuine dealer parts 2009 smart fortwoWebJan 25, 2024 · 1 Using the center's x- and y-coordinates, width and length of each rectangle, determine if the second rectangle is inside, overlaps or doesn't overlap the first … celtic kyogo